Vanilla

Vanilla oleoresin is a highly concentrated extract of the vanilla bean that contains the essential oil and resinous matter. It is commonly used in perfumery, flavoring, and aromatherapy. Botanical names: Vanilla oleoresin is extracted from the Vanilla planifolia plant, a member of the Orchidaceae family.

Chemical composition: Vanilla oleoresin contains a complex mixture of aromatic compounds, including vanillin, eugenol, and coumarin. These compounds are responsible for the characteristic vanilla flavor and aroma.

Growing Locations: Vanilla plants are native to Mexico and Central America, but they are also grown in Madagascar, Indonesia, and other tropical regions. The quality and flavor of vanilla oleoresin can vary depending on the growing location and the extraction method used.
